Projekts Pale Moon ir sasniedzis Mypal pārlūkprogrammas izstrādes beigas

Tīmekļa pārlūkprogrammas Mypal, kas izstrādā Pale Moon fork fork of Pale Moon Windows XP platformai, kas izveidota pēc šīs OS atbalsta beigām Pale Moon 27.0 izlaidumā, autors pēc pieprasījuma paziņoja par projekta turpmākās attīstības pārtraukšanu. no Pale Moon izstrādātājiem.

Pale Moon izstrādātāju galvenā sūdzība bija tāda, ka Mypal izstrādātājs Feodor2 nepievienoja avota kodus konkrētam laidienam, kas tika publicēts izpildāmā faila formā, liekot viņiem GitHub repozitorijā meklēt kodu no laika perioda, kad izlaidums tika veikts, tādējādi, pēc Pale Moon izstrādātāju domām, pārkāpjot Mozilla publiskās licences noteikumus. Tā kā līdzīgs incidents tika pamanīts jau 2019. gadā, tad licence tiek nekavējoties atsaukta un šoreiz Feodor2 nevar izmantot MPL paredzēto 30 dienu atlīdzināšanas periodu.

MPL ir skaidri noteikts, ka produkta izpildāmajā formā ir jāsniedz informācija par to, kā un kur var iegūt avota koda veidlapas kopiju. Pale Moon izstrādātāji uzstāj, ka saites publicēšana uz galveno atzaru pastāvīgi atjauninātā repozitorijā nav līdzvērtīga produkta versijas nodrošināšanai pirmkodā, kā to prasa MPL licence.

Mypal atbalstītāju nostāja ir, ka Pale Moon apsūdzības ir balstītas uz MPL licences nepareizu interpretāciju, kas netiek pārkāpta, jo faktiski izmaiņu kods ir pieejams repozitorijā un licences prasības patvaļīga darba atvērtā pirmkoda kodam. tiek cienīti. Turklāt galu galā Mypal autors ņēma vērā komentāru un pirms dažām dienām organizēja tagu piešķiršanu laidieniem, lai tos identificētu repozitorijā (iepriekš komplekti tika veidoti kā nepārtraukti atjauninātas repozitorija šķēles).

Tāpat var atzīmēt, ka Mypal izstrādes pārtraukšana ir kulminācija ilgstošam konfliktam starp projekta autoru un M. Tobinu, kurš ir viens no galvenajiem Pale Moon izstrādātājiem. Pagājušajā gadā M. Tobins veiksmīgi bloķēja Mypal fork lietotāju piekļuvi papildinājumu direktorijam “addons.palemoon.org”, jo nebija apmierināts ar to, ka fork izstrādātāji parazitē Pale Moon infrastruktūrā un bez atļaujas izšķērdē projekta resursus, nemēģinot vienoties un atrast abpusēji izdevīgu sadarbības variantu.

Avots: opennet.ru

Pievieno komentāru